WASHINGTON, D.C. (Catholic Online) – Project Ultrasound is a non-profit organization committed to raising awareness about the effectiveness of ultrasound machines in preventing abortion. More importantly, it raises funds for the purpose of assisting crisis pregnancy centers in purchasing ultrasound machines and ultrasound training.

According to an article in the Washington Examiner, between seventy and ninety-percent of "abortion minded" mothers who see an ultrasound choose life, making this pre-natal portrait one of the most important allies of the unborn.

While these machines can make a significant impact, only 40% of crisis pregnancy centers nationwide are equipped with ultrasound machines due their extremely high cost.

Syndicated Columnist and Pro-life supporter Michelle Malkin wrote about her experience as a new mother when seeing her ultrasound. “Perhaps the most priceless pictures we will ever have of our firstborn child are the ones that were taken before she was born: black-and-white sonograms with close-ups of tiny knees and elbows, two curled feet, a waving hand, and a beating heart.”

“Ultrasound is an innovation that not only affirms life, but also saves lives,” Makin writes. “Those who believe in protecting the unborn can do more good, more immediately by helping to spread this technology across the country than by counting on fair-weather politicians in Washington.”

Project Ultrasound declares, “We believe that life begins at the moment of conception, and that all life is a precious gift from God.

“It is with this understanding that we have made it our mission to help provide the instrument through which this truth about the unborn can be seen by mothers contemplating abortion.

“Such a crucial decision should not be based merely upon what a mother hears, but all mothers should be given the right to see the truth about their unborn child with their own eyes on an ultrasound.”

A small used ultrasound unit can cost around $15,000 and a refurbished machine can run as much as $80,000, so the organization has taken on a major challenge to help pregnancy centers obtain the important piece of equipment.

While state congresses and the courts continue to battle regulations that would require an ultrasound before abortions, Project Ultrasound continues to work toward the availability of these life-saving machines.

With somewhere around 3,300 women obtaining abortions every day, pro-life supporters see the importance of giving each one the opportunity to view their baby in the womb.
